    What is the Komatsu FG30HT-16?

    The Komatsu FG30HT-16 is a heavy-duty internal combustion forklift powered by LPG (liquefied petroleum gas). It is designed to handle loads up to 3 tons (approximately 6,000 lbs), making it ideal for medium to heavy industrial tasks.

    This model belongs to Komatsu’s trusted forklift lineup, known for combining performance, safety, and operator comfort.


    Key Specifications of Komatsu FG30HT-16

    Understanding the specifications is crucial before purchasing or operating any forklift. Here are the core details:

    Engine & Power

    • Engine Type: LPG-powered internal combustion engine
    • Horsepower: Approx. 50–60 HP
    • Fuel Type: Liquefied Petroleum Gas (LPG)

    Capacity & Dimensions

    • Load Capacity: 3,000 kg (6,000 lbs)
    • Load Center: 500 mm
    • Lift Height: Up to 3–6 meters (depending on mast type)

    Performance

    • Transmission: Automatic
    • Travel Speed: Up to 19 km/h
    • Turning Radius: Compact for tight warehouse spaces

    Tires

    • Type: Pneumatic or solid tires (depending on configuration)

    What Does Pump Up Concrete Mean?

    Pump up concrete refers to the process of using specialized equipment to transfer liquid concrete from a mixer to the desired location using a pump. Instead of manually transporting concrete with wheelbarrows or buckets, contractors use machines to pump concrete efficiently through hoses or pipes.

    This method is widely used in:

    • High-rise construction
    • Foundations and slabs
    • Bridges and infrastructure projects
    • Hard-to-reach or confined areas

    How Concrete Pumping Works

    Concrete pumping uses a machine that pushes liquid concrete through pipes using pressure. The system typically includes:

    1. Hopper

    Where freshly mixed concrete is poured into the pump.

    2. Pump Mechanism

    Uses hydraulic pressure to move the concrete forward.

    3. Pipeline or Hose

    Delivers concrete directly to the placement area.

    4. Placement Boom (Optional)

    A robotic arm that helps place concrete precisely, especially in tall buildings.


    Types of Concrete Pumps

    Choosing the right type of pump is critical for efficiency and cost control.

     Boom Pumps

    These pumps use a robotic arm (boom) to place concrete exactly where needed.

    Best for:

    • Large construction sites
    • High-rise buildings
    • Commercial projects

     Line Pumps

    These use flexible hoses and are more portable.

    Best for:

    • Residential construction
    • Sidewalks and driveways
    • Smaller jobs

    Cost of Pumping Concrete

    The cost of pump up concrete depends on several factors:

    Main Cost Factors:

    • Type of pump (boom or line)
    • Project size and duration
    • Distance and height
    • Labor and setup time

    Average Pricing (Estimates):

    • Line pump: $100–$150 per hour
    • Boom pump: $150–$300+ per hour

    While pumping may seem expensive upfront, it often reduces total project costs by saving time and labor.

    What Is an Electric Pallet Jack 4500 lbs?

    An electric pallet jack 4500 lbs is a battery-powered industrial tool used to lift and move palletized goods. Unlike manual pallet jacks, this equipment uses an electric motor to reduce physical strain and increase efficiency.

    Key Characteristics:

    • Load capacity up to 4500 pounds (approx. 2.04 tons)
    • Battery-powered drive and lift system
    • Designed for short to medium-distance transport
    • Ideal for warehouses, retail centers, and logistics hubs

    This type of electric walkie pallet jack is widely used as a cost-effective alternative to forklifts for lighter warehouse operations.

    What Are IT Equipment Movers?

    IT equipment movers are specialized logistics and technical service providers that safely relocate sensitive technology infrastructure. Unlike standard moving companies, they are trained in handling:

    • Servers and racks
    • Network switches and routers
    • Data storage systems
    • Workstations and IT peripherals
    • Cloud-connected hardware systems

    They use anti-static packaging, secure transport systems, and structured migration plans to ensure safe handling.

    Best Practices for IT Equipment Relocation

    To ensure a smooth IT move, businesses should follow these best practices:

    Before the Move:

    • Create a complete IT inventory
    • Backup all critical data
    • Label all devices clearly
    • Schedule downtime strategically

    During the Move:

    • Use professional movers only
    • Monitor asset tracking systems
    • Avoid unnecessary handling of equipment

    After the Move:

    • Test all systems immediately
    • Reconfigure networks and servers
    • Verify data integrity
    • Restore backups if needed
